Open Source Alternatives To AutoCAD
페이지 정보
본문
Editor's observe: This article was originally printed in May 2016, and has been updated to incorporate a few additional choices.
CAD-laptop-aided design or pc-aided drafting, relying on who you ask-is expertise created to make it simpler to create specifications for real-world objects. Whether the thing you're constructing is a home, car, bridge, or spaceship, likelihood is it acquired its start in a CAD program of one type or one other.
More Great Content
Free online course: RHEL technical overviewLearn Advanced Linux CommandsDownload Cheat SheetsFind an Open Source AlternativeRead Top Linux ContentCheck out open source sources
Among the perfect-recognized CAD applications is AutoDesk's AutoCAD, but there are lots of others, proprietary and open source, out there. So how do the open source alternatives to AutoCAD stack up? The answer relies on how you plan to use them.
Let's start by being honest and upfront about one thing: If you are looking for a drop-in replacement to your current CAD program that will provide equivalent performance and workflow without making any modifications to your processes, https://autodeskautocad.online/ you're going to be upset. But I would argue that the reason for your disappointment has nothing to do with the licensing of the product-drop-in replacements for complicated packages with long-time customers who've particular wants and expectations for his or her software are laborious.
The trick for deciding whether a replacement piece of software program, whether open or closed, is an effective alternative for you is to tease out precisely what your needs are. The state of affairs is no totally different than discovering that the person who insists that they "want" Photoshop is simply using it to attract a number of geometric shapes and remove crimson-eye from photos; what they really want is a graphics editing software that may exchange those particular capabilities. Whether it has all of the bells and whistles of the original is irrelevant if those features sit paid for however unused.
My personal journey by open supply CAD programs was no totally different. I labored with AutoCAD briefly in grad school, so once i wanted to play with drawing three-dimensional plans for something, it was just about all I knew. But that alone didn't make AutoCAD your best option.
As I've strived to replace increasingly more software program in my life with open source options, Blender turned out to be just nearly as good for my 3D modeling wants, whether or not I used to be enjoying with models created for a 3D printer or looking at landscapes exported from other packages. And for the comparatively easy job of planning out my house landscaping initiatives, Sweet Home 3D has been an excellent open source alternative.
If your wants are slightly extra specific and you really need a devoted CAD program, listed here are great open source decisions to think about:
SALOME
The SALOME platform is an software and framework suitable for industrial design and simulation. It's a facet-undertaking of the 3D powerhouse, OpenCascade, and has some serious industrial users. SALOME integrates a CAD and CAE modeling tool with industrial meshing algorithms and superior 3D visualization. Its geometry editor can import STEP, BREP, IGES, STL, and XAO information, and its mesh editor can import UNIV, MED, GGNS, SAUV, and more. It has built-in Python support.
As with all other CAD functions on this list, it is open supply, so if you have in-house developers creating plugins for it, there isn't any have to deal with a clunky API. You could have direct access to the code base.
BRL-CAD
BRL-CAD is a cross-platform CAD instrument that dates back to 1979, though it might take 25 years for the source code to be released beneath an open supply license. In reality, BRL-CAD is so previous that it has been credited with being the oldest source code repository of an application presently in active growth.
Originally developed by Mike Muuss at the Army Research Laboratory, BRL-CAD is been used for many years by the United States navy for modeling weapon techniques, however it also has been used for much more on a regular basis design tasks, from tutorial to industrial design to health functions.
So what does more than 35 years of improvement carry you? BRL-CAD is made up of greater than 400 completely different constituent instruments and functions spread throughout greater than one million lines of supply code. Not all components are under the same license, with licenses ranging from BSD to LGPL to simple public area; the COPYING file within the mission's source code on SourceForge has extra particulars.
FreeCAD
FreeCAD is a parametric open source CAD program that was created to have the ability to design "actual-life objects of any dimension," and although it's clear that most of the showcased examples created by customers are smaller objects, there is no specific motive it couldn't be used for architectural purposes as effectively. FreeCAD is written primarily in C++, and if you are a Python coder you'll want to take advantage of the power to increase and automate FreeCAD utilizing its Python interface.
FreeCAD can import and export from a wide range of common formats for 3D objects, and its modular architecture makes it simple to increase the basic functionality with numerous plugins. The program has many built-in interface choices, from a sketcher to renderer to even a robotic simulation skill. Currently in beta, FreeCAD is being actively developed with common releases, but the builders warn that it may not yet be suitable for production use.
FreeCAD's supply code is hosted on GitHub and is made obtainable as open source beneath an LGPL license.
LibreCAD
LibreCAD is another CAD program that's designed to work throughout Windows, Mac, and Linux alike. A fork of QCAD (talked about beneath), LibreCAD has an interface that can look acquainted to AutoCAD users, and by default it uses the AutoCAD DXF format for importing and saving, though it will possibly use different formats as nicely. LibreCAD is 2D solely, though, so it makes extra sense if your intended use is a site plan or something similarly, err, flat.
LibreCAD is licensed under the GPL and yow will discover its full source code on GitHub.
These aren't the one options. Other good choices which can be worth your time to take a look at include:
OpenSCAD, which is billed as "the programmer's solid 3D CAD modeller," owing to the truth that it is not an interactive modeler, but one where modeling is completed with a script file.QCAD, which is cross-platform however restricted to two-dimensional purposes.SolveSpace, which is a parametric two- and three-dimensional CAD program.OpenJSCAD.org, which is an up to date frontend for OpenJsCad. Both are JavaScript-primarily based 2D and 3D modeling tools that run in the browser and are made accessible below the MIT license.
Since we won't include the entire choices right here, in case you have a favourite, tell us in the feedback beneath.
Are you interested by reading more articles like this? Sign up for our weekly e mail publication.
- 이전글Consideration-grabbing Ways To Original Verified PayPal Account Seller 23.11.07
- 다음글виртуальные игорные заведения pin up - вливайтесь в наши ряды! 23.11.07
댓글목록
등록된 댓글이 없습니다.